We're currently recruiting for a Civil Engineer - Construction. The primary responsibilities for the job are to perform professional engineering work and/or administration work in the management, administration and quality assurance of projects during the construction of public works capital projects. To lead a capital team and to act as a project manager on assigned construction projects. This is a full-time, regular, exempt position. The schedule for this position is M-F, 7:30am to 4:30pm.

Job Details

Essential Functions:

  • Act as construction Project Manager (PM) to assure quality (Q/A) for City-funded capital construction projects and lead liaison between the City and the contractor. Leads and reviews the work of construction inspectors and construction project coordinators assigned to the project. Ensure terms of contracts are fulfilled by contractors. Represent and negotiate on the behalf of the City in contract related matters including changes to schedule, scope, and budget. Review project submittals, project material sampling and testing, pay estimates, project schedules, traffic control plans, erosion control plans, request for information, and request for sublet.
  • Respond to project-related concerns of internal stakeholders, external citizens and project neighbors. Resolve complaint calls and coordinate appropriate responses from contractors. Respond to questions and concerns about the projects and either resolve the issue or direct the concern to other City staff for resolution.
  • Assist higher-level staff with the budgeting of division resources and development of division staff utilization plans. Provide and analyze data. Make recommendations to management.
  • Represent the Construction Division and the Public Works Department regarding assigned projects in formal local governmental proceedings such as City Council meetings
  • Act as a temporary stand-in for other project managers during periods of others' absence, including but not limited to temporarily acting as PM for developer funded projects, leading the development inspection team.
  • Chair preconstruction conferences, project meetings, and utility meetings.
  • Perform other duties and responsibilities as assigned.
Qualifications

Experience and Education:

  • Four (4) years of related experience in Civil Engineering or Construction Management

Education:

  • Equivalent to a Bachelor's Degree in Civil Engineering or related field

*Equivalent combinations of education and experience may be considered.

Computer Skills:

  • Intermediate skills in Microsoft Word, Excel, Outlook, PowerPoint.

Required Licenses and/or Certifications:

Possession of:

  • Professional Civil Engineer license in the state of Washington
  • OR Washington Professional Civil Engineer's license by reciprocity from another state within 12 months.
  • Valid Driver's license

Knowledge:

  • Principles and practices of civil and construction engineering
  • Principles and practices of project and construction management and inspection
  • Pertinent federal, state and local laws that pertain to civil engineering and construction management
  • Principles and practices of transportation, water distribution and wastewater collection and treatment, including operations and design
  • Principles and practices of pavement management and design
  • Terminology, methods, practices and techniques used in technical civil engineering report, correspondence, and project estimate preparation
  • Principles of mathematics relating to engineering work
  • Modern office procedures, methods and computer equipment
  • Use of personal computers and basic software
  • Construction materials and equipment
  • Principles and practices of MUTCD
